Bringing Warmth to Product Labels and Packaging

One of the most challenging aspects of running a small handmade shop is creating packaging that stands out without overpowering the product. Daglathem excels in this arena. Its brushed texture gives it a tactile quality, even on a digital screen or a smooth printed label. I tested it on a series of minimalist candle labels, pairing the font with a clean, thin border. The contrast between the organic flow of the script and the structured layout created a balanced, high-end look.

For boutique tags and stickers, readability is key. Daglathem maintains its charm even at smaller sizes, provided you give it enough breathing room. I found that using it for short phrases like "Thank You," "Made for You," or the product name itself worked beautifully. It is not designed for long paragraphs of body text; rather, it shines as a display font that draws the eye. When I applied these labels to my candle jars, the perceived quality of the product seemed to elevate. Customers often judge a book by its cover, and in the world of e-commerce, they judge a candle by its label.

Elevating Wedding Stationery and Invitations

Beyond product packaging, Daglathem has become a staple in my stationery design projects. Wedding invitations require a delicate touch, balancing formality with personal warmth. This Script Amp font delivers both. I recently designed a suite of wedding welcome boards and place cards using Daglathem for the couple’s names and the main headers. The flowing strokes mimic the elegance of traditional calligraphy but with a modern, relaxed vibe that feels approachable.

When working on digital downloads for brides-to-be, such as printable save-the-dates or itinerary cards, the versatility of Daglathem allows for creative freedom. It pairs exceptionally well with simple sans serif fonts for the logistical details like dates, times, and locations. This combination ensures that the essential information remains easy to read while the script adds that emotional, romantic appeal. The font’s distinct character helps create a cohesive brand identity for couples who want their wedding materials to feel curated and unique.

Perfect for Printables and Home Decor

If you create printable wall art or planner pages, Daglathem offers a wonderful opportunity to add personality to home decor. I used it to design a series of motivational quotes for a spring collection. Phrases like "Bloom Where You Are Planted" took on a new life when rendered in this handwritten style. The brush strokes add movement and energy to static designs, making them feel lively and inspiring.

For those using cutting machines like Cricut or Silhouette, working with a detailed script requires attention to detail. Daglathem is well-constructed, but like any intricate handwritten font, it benefits from proper sizing. When creating vinyl decals for mugs, tote bags, or signs, I recommend testing cut settings on scrap material first. The connected letters and subtle swashes look stunning when cut from heat-transfer vinyl or adhesive vinyl, adding a professional finish to custom merchandise. Whether it is a farmhouse-style sign for a living room or a personalized tumbler, the font’s timeless style ensures it does not feel trendy one season and outdated the next.
